what did the conet translate to on persephone.thf.org?

Been out of the game for... acts... but thought I'd just pop in to see how it all ended and to get a summary...

not having an easy time of if, but specifically, I'm wondering what the conet project message was on http://persephone.thehansofoundation.org/

cheers, hi, tia, etc

You may want to read this thread http://forums.unfiction.com/forums/viewtopic.php?t=15421

It has a transcript and the translated message, along with snapshots of the picture.

The message was EVIDENT AGENDA, which I believe was the password to get from www.rachelblake.com (ie. the travel blog) to the real blog.
